A new Seatrade Cruise Research Centre is now in place to assist and support destination development with studies, reports and analysis. The team includes Chris Hayman, Mary Bond, Tony Pesley, David Walker and Luis de Carvalho gathering over 140 years of experience in the cruise sector.
